Understanding FRP on Allwinner A133 Devices The is a cost-effective, quad-core 64-bit processor frequently found in budget-friendly Android tablets. While it offers reliable performance for entry-level devices, users often encounter the Factory Reset Protection (FRP) lock—a security feature designed to prevent unauthorized access after a hard reset.
